Finding GCD of 783, 258, 95, 218 using Prime Factorization

Given Input Data is 783, 258, 95, 218

Make a list of Prime Factors of all the given numbers initially

Prime Factorization of 783 is 3 x 3 x 3 x 29

Prime Factorization of 258 is 2 x 3 x 43

Prime Factorization of 95 is 5 x 19

Prime Factorization of 218 is 2 x 109

The above numbers do not have any common prime factor. So GCD is 1

Finding GCD of 783, 258, 95, 218 using LCM Formula

Step1:

Let's calculate the GCD of first two numbers

The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)

LCM(783, 258) = 67338

GCD(783, 258) = ( 783 x 258 ) / 67338

GCD(783, 258) = 202014 / 67338

GCD(783, 258) = 3


Step2:

Here we consider the GCD from the above i.e. 3 as first number and the next as 95

The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)

LCM(3, 95) = 285

GCD(3, 95) = ( 3 x 95 ) / 285

GCD(3, 95) = 285 / 285

GCD(3, 95) = 1


Step3:

Here we consider the GCD from the above i.e. 1 as first number and the next as 218

The formula of GCD is GCD(a, b) = ( a x b) / LCM(a, b)

LCM(1, 218) = 218

GCD(1, 218) = ( 1 x 218 ) / 218

GCD(1, 218) = 218 / 218

GCD(1, 218) = 1

GCD of 783, 258, 95, 218 is 1
